52 -INTERIOR AND SUPPLEMENTAL RESTRAINT SYSTEM(SRS) > 52B-SUPPLEMENTAL RESTRAINT SYSTEM (SRS) > TROUBLESHOOTING > DIAGNOSIS CODE PROCEDURES > DTC B1418 FRONT IMPACT SENSOR (LH) COMMUNICATION ERROR
Code No.B1418: Front impact sensor (LH) communication error
Code No.B1419: Front impact sensor (LH) communication impossible
 
 
cautionIf diagnosis code B1418 or B1419 is set in the SRS-ECU, always diagnose the CAN main bus line.
 
 
OPERATION
The front impact sensor (LH) transmits acceleration data to the SRS-ECU. The SRS-ECU then determines whether to operate the front air bags, and then outputs an ignition signal when necessary. The front impact sensor (LH) also diagnoses itself, and sends a diagnosis code to the SRS-ECU if a malfunction occurs
 
 
DIAGNOSIS CODE SET CONDITIONS
The diagnosis code is set if the communication between the left front impact sensor (LH) and SRS-ECU is abnormal (No. B1418), or impossible (No. B1419).
 
 
PROBABLE CAUSES
  • Damaged wiring harnesses or connectors
  • Malfunction of the front impact sensor (LH)
  • Malfunction of the SRS-ECU
 
 
DIAGNOSIS PROCEDURE
STEP 1. M.U.T.-IIISE CAN bus diagnostics.
Use M.U.T.-IIISE to diagnose the CAN bus lines.
Is the check result normal?
Go to Step 2.
Repair the CAN bus line (Refer to GROUP 54C - Troubleshooting ).
 
STEP 2. Check whether the diagnosis code is set again.
(1) Connect the negative battery terminal.
(2) After erasing the diagnosis code memory, check the diagnosis code again.
(3) Disconnect the negative battery terminal.
Is the diagnosis code No. B1418 or B1419 set?
Go to Step 3.
Intermittent malfunction (Refer to GROUP 00 - How to Use Troubleshooting/Inspection Service Points - How to Cope with Intermittent Malfunction ).
 
STEP 3. Check the front impact sensor (LH).
(1) Check that the negative battery terminal is disconnected. If the negative battery terminal is connected, disconnect it.
(2) Alternate the front impact sensor (LH) and the front impact sensor (RH), and then install the alternated sensor.
(3) Connect the negative battery terminal.
(4) After erasing the diagnosis code memory, check the diagnosis code again.
(5) Disconnect the negative battery terminal.
Is the diagnosis code No. B1418 or B1419 set?
Replace the front impact sensor (LH) (Refer to ).
Go to Step 4.
 
STEP 4. Check of short to power supply, short to earth, and open circuit in FLH-, FLH+ line between SRS-ECU connector and front impact sensor (LH) connector.
noteAfter inspecting intermediate connector inspect the wiring harness. If the intermediate connector is damaged, repair or replace it.
Is the check result normal?
Go to Step 5.
Repair the wiring harness.
 
STEP 5. Check whether the diagnosis code is set again.
Is the diagnosis code No. B1418 or B1419 set?
Replace SRS-ECU (Refer to ).
Intermittent malfunction (Refer to GROUP 00 - How to Use Troubleshooting/Inspection Service Points - How to Cope with Intermittent Malfunction ).
